Understanding Semaglutide
Medical Uses and FDA Approvals
Semaglutide is primarily prescribed for treating type 2 diabetes with brand names like Ozempic and Rybelsus. Its success in managing blood glucose levels has led to its approval for weight management, with Wegovy receiving FDA approval explicitly for this purpose. These formulations are designed for safety, consistency, and proven efficacy based on rigorous clinical trials.
Off-label uses of semaglutide include weight loss in non-diabetic patients, although these are not officially approved by the FDA. The commercial products are manufactured under strict quality controls, ensuring consistent dosing and minimal risk for adverse effects.
How Semaglutide Works
Semaglutide functions as a GLP-1 receptor agonist, mimicking the naturally occurring hormone glucagon-like peptide-1. This hormone increases insulin secretion, decreases glucagon levels, and slows gastric emptying, leading to improved blood glucose control. Additionally, semaglutide influences appetite centers in the brain, often resulting in significant weight loss.
Numerous clinical trials have demonstrated its remarkable benefits, including improved HbA1c levels and sustained weight reduction, making it a groundbreaking drug for metabolic health.
What is Compounded Semaglutide?
Definition and Process
Pharmaceutical compounding involves creating custom medications tailored to specific patient needs when commercial products are unavailable or unsuitable. Compounded Semaglutide refers to formulations prepared by licensed pharmacies that mix or modify ingredients based on a healthcare provider’s instructions.
This practice often uses techniques such as reconstituting powdered active ingredients or altering concentrations to achieve specific doses not available commercially. Unlike FDA-approved drugs, compounded formulations lack standardization and rigorous testing, which poses unique safety and efficacy concerns.
Reasons for Compounding Semaglutide
- Custom Dosing: Patients requiring doses outside standard commercial ranges, such as lower or incremental doses for sensitive individuals.
- Cost Considerations: In some regions, compounded formulations may be cheaper or more accessible than branded medications, especially where access to FDA-approved products is limited.
- Access Issues: Patients in remote areas or with limited healthcare options may turn to compounding pharmacies to obtain semaglutide when commercial options are unavailable.
- Patient-Specific Formulations: Customizing strengths, adding other compounds, or creating alternative delivery methods under medical supervision.

Risks and Concerns Associated with Compounded Semaglutide
Quality and Safety Issues
The lack of rigorous FDA oversight of compounded medications raises significant safety concerns. Variability in compounding practices across pharmacies can lead to inconsistencies in dose, purity, and stability. Such discrepancies may result in contamination, incorrect dosing, or ineffective treatment.
Patients using compounded Semaglutide risk exposure to unanticipated side effects or medication failures. The absence of standardized quality checks makes it difficult to guarantee product safety and reliability.
Legal and Regulatory Considerations
At both federal and state levels, regulations surrounding compounding are complex. The FDA has issued warnings about unapproved compounded drugs, emphasizing the importance of adhering to guidelines such as the FDA’s stance on pharmacy compounding.
Providers who prescribe or dispense compounded semaglutide may face legal liabilities if adverse events occur or if regulations are violated. Patients should be cautious and ensure their healthcare providers are knowledgeable about legal standards and practice within the law.
Efficacy and Evidence
Unlike FDA-approved drugs, which are supported by extensive clinical trials, compounded Semaglutide typically lacks standardized research backing. The effectiveness can vary based on preparation methods, dose accuracy, and individual patient absorption rates.
This variability could lead to inconsistent clinical outcomes, undermining the benefits demonstrated in controlled settings. Physicians and patients should be aware that scientific evidence for compounded versions is limited.
Health Risks
Potential adverse reactions include nausea, vomiting, pancreatitis, or other complications associated with semaglutide. Inconsistent dosing may exacerbate these effects. Long-term safety remains uncertain for compounded formulations, heightening caution.
Furthermore, combining compounded semaglutide with other medications or managing comorbid conditions requires careful medical oversight to prevent interactions or complications.
Legal and Ethical Aspects
Regulations Governing Compounded Medications
The FDA and state pharmacy boards set standards for compounding practices, often referencing the United States Pharmacopeia (USP) guidelines. Proper adherence to these standards is vital, yet enforcement varies, and violations are common.
It’s crucial for prescribers and pharmacies to understand licensing requirements and ensure compliance to avoid legal repercussions.
Prescribing and Dispensing Practices
Physicians must thoroughly discuss the potential risks and limitations of compounded Semaglutide with patients, emphasizing that these formulations are not FDA-approved. Patients should receive clear information about the lack of standardized clinical trial data and possible safety concerns.
Dispensing pharmacies should adhere to legal standards, document preparation processes, and inform patients properly.
Ethical Considerations
- Informed Consent: Providers must ensure patients are aware of the experimental nature, risks, and uncertainties associated with compounded medications.
- Transparency: Providers should disclose whether a medication is compounded or FDA-approved, providing patients with all relevant information for informed decision-making.
